Title and Language

Manuscripts should be composed in English, featuring a comprehensive title positioned at the article's outset. The title should precisely reflect the paper's content, embodying specificity, descriptiveness, brevity, and accessibility to readers beyond the immediate subject matter.

Abstract

The abstract should outline the primary objective(s) of the research, offering informative insights, and summarizing the principal findings and conclusions.

Introduction

The introduction should provide a contextual background, enabling readers unacquainted with the field to comprehend the study's purpose and significance. It ought to establish the addressed problem, elucidate its critical relevance, and set the stage for the ensuing discourse.

Figure and Table

Authors incorporating a figure or table from an existing publication must clearly denote the source of the material. Furthermore, authors are obligated to seek explicit permission for reproduction from the original author(s) and publisher if applicable. Each figure and table must be referenced in the text and accompanied by an informative caption.

References

Authors are advised to meticulously validate the accuracy of their cited sources. All references should be diligently cataloged at the end of the manuscript.

Selection process

Submissions will be peer-reviewed and the outcomes will be feedback to the authors. It is advised that

The submission should be a genuine and faithful representation of the underlying research.

The content/main research included in the submission should not have been previously published or accepted for publication. Additionally, it should not be concurrently submitted to other conferences, archival, or publication platforms.
